15 Keys to Lasting Love: Building Emotional Resilience in Relationships

Forging Unbreakable Bonds: Cultivating Emotional Resilience in Long-Term Relationships



Navigating the complexities of long-term relationships requires more than just love; it demands emotional resilience – the ability to weather life's storms and emerge stronger together. This isn't about avoiding conflict, but about developing the skills and mindset to navigate challenges effectively and deepen your connection. As an expert in emotional well-being within relationships, I'm excited to share fifteen key strategies for building an enduring and fulfilling partnership.



Understanding Emotional Resilience in Relationships



Emotional resilience in a relationship isn't about being impervious to hardship; it's about possessing the inner strength to adapt, learn, and grow from challenges. Think of it as the bedrock upon which your relationship is built, allowing you to bend, but not break, under pressure. It's the shared ability to bounce back from disagreements, stressful life events, and the inevitable changes that accompany a long-lasting commitment.



Fifteen Pillars of Relational Resilience




  1. Open and Honest Communication: Establish a safe haven where vulnerability is welcomed, and both partners feel comfortable expressing their feelings, thoughts, and concerns without fear of judgment or criticism. This foundational element promotes understanding and prevents misunderstandings from festering.


  2. Empathy and Active Listening: Truly hearing and understanding your partner's perspective is paramount. Practice active listening, focusing on comprehending their emotions rather than formulating your response. This fosters connection and promotes collaborative problem-solving.


  3. Cultivate a Growth Mindset: Embrace challenges as opportunities for learning and growth, both individually and as a couple. View setbacks not as failures, but as stepping stones towards greater understanding and strength.


  4. Gratitude and Appreciation: Regularly express gratitude for your partner's contributions, both big and small. Acknowledging their presence and efforts strengthens the emotional bond and fosters a positive feedback loop.


  5. Nurture Individual Identities: Encourage each other's personal growth and pursuits outside the relationship. Maintaining individual interests and identities strengthens the foundation of the relationship, preventing codependency and fostering mutual respect.


  6. Celebrate Milestones and Traditions: Create shared rituals and celebrate milestones, both big and small. These shared experiences build positive memories and reinforce your connection, creating a rich tapestry of shared history.


  7. Shared Goals and Vision: Develop a shared vision for your future, collaboratively setting goals and working together to achieve them. This shared purpose strengthens your bond and provides a sense of direction during challenging times.


  8. Embrace Change and Adaptability: Life is unpredictable. Cultivate flexibility and a willingness to adapt to life's unexpected turns, ensuring your relationship can navigate change gracefully and emerge stronger.


  9. Prioritize Self-Care: Investing in your own well-being is not selfish; it's essential. Prioritizing self-care ensures you have the emotional energy and resilience to nurture your relationship effectively.


  10. Seek Support When Needed: Don't hesitate to seek professional help when facing difficulties. Therapy or counseling can provide invaluable tools and strategies for navigating challenges and building stronger communication.


  11. Prioritize Fun and Laughter: Nurture joy and laughter within your relationship. Engage in activities that bring you both happiness and create lasting memories, reminding you of the core essence of your connection.


  12. Practice Forgiveness: Holding onto grudges is detrimental. Practice forgiveness, both for yourself and your partner, releasing past hurts and creating space for growth and healing.


  13. Self-Reflection and Awareness: Engage in self-reflection to understand your own emotional patterns and triggers. Sharing this self-awareness with your partner enhances understanding and communication, leading to more effective conflict resolution.


  14. Embrace Vulnerability: Sharing your fears, hopes, and insecurities fosters intimacy and strengthens your bond. Vulnerability creates a safe space for authentic connection and emotional intimacy.


  15. Celebrate the Journey: The journey itself is as important as the destination. Embrace the highs and lows, cherishing the growth and transformation you experience together as a couple.




Building emotional resilience in a long-term relationship is an ongoing process, a journey of continuous growth and understanding. By embracing these strategies, you can cultivate a strong, resilient partnership capable of withstanding the test of time and emerging even stronger from life's challenges.
